Gwyneth Paltrow callsMarty Supremeher first serious acting role in years.Marty Supremeis an upcoming semi-biographical comedy directed by Josh Safdie, half of the now-dissolved directing duo the Safdie Brothers. The film will featureTimothée Chalametas a professional table tennis player named Marty Mauser, who is pursuing greatness.Paltrow will star opposite Chalametin a cast that includes Sandra Bernhard, Fran Drescher, Odessa A’zion, and Tyler the Creator. The film is set for release on December 25.

Speaking withVanity Fair, Paltrow discusses acting inMarty Supreme. The actor notes that she feels thatMarty Supremegave her her first highly dramatic acting role since 2010’sCountry Strong. She also quotes advice from actor and friend Cameron Diaz, who encouraged Paltrow to think about “deepening [her] life.” Safdie also notes that he thinks Paltrow’s “absence from acting has lent a vulnerability to her abilities.” Check out the full quote from Paltrow below:

Paltrow Can Step Out Into A New Role

Prior to her role inMarty Supreme,Paltrow took a hiatus from film acting after being inAvengers: Endgamein 2019. Following this gap, her only roles were in the TV seriesThe Politician, 1 episode ofAmerican Horror Stories, a short film, and in an uncredited voice appearance inShe Said. Before that, as she references, her career had been fairly consumed by playingPepper Potts in the MCU. As such,Marty Supremecan be a meaningful way for Paltrow to re-enter the industry after a break.

This return could be positive forMarty Supremeas well, as it will allow fans of the actor to get to see her on screen again. According to early reports, including Paltrow noting in this interview that there is “a lot of sex” in the Safdie film,herMarty Supremerole is far afield from that of her MCU days.This will allow audiences to see a different spin on the actor that is most recognizable for her big blockbuster role, creating a draw to the film while also crafting an opportunity for Paltrow to re-explore the extent of her acting abilities.

Marty Supreme Is A Particularly Exciting Role

Not only is Paltrow returning to acting after a break — much like her fellow actor and friend Diaz did with her part inBack in Action— but she is doing so in a role for a major, potentially award-seeking film. Safdie has been part of some important projects, includingUncut Gems, where he helped direct comedy actor Adam Sandler into a more serious, but no less impressive, role than that he is accustomed to. GivenSafdie’s background, I think it is highly likely that he can help elevate the MCU star’s performance to the next level inMarty Supreme.
